What Are Story Insights?
Story Insights are analytics available to users who have a business or creator account on Instagram. These insights provide data on how many people have viewed a story, who has watched it, and other engagement metrics like replies and sticker interactions. But here's where it gets interesting regarding sharing someone else's story.
Can Someone See If You Send Their Instagram Story?
The short answer is no. When you share someone's story by sending it to another user, the original poster won't receive a notification or any insight that reveals your action. Your privacy is preserved, allowing you to share content with friends without the original poster being aware.
What Information Does the Original Poster See?
While the original poster can't see if you've sent their story, they can see other interactions. For example, they can view a list of people who have watched their story, and if you've replied or reacted to it, that will be visible to them as well. Understanding Instagram Story Privacy: Can Users Detect Shares?
When discussing the privacy of Instagram Stories, a common question arises: Can someone see if you send their Instagram story? The answer is nuanced and requires an understanding of Instagram's privacy features and story insights.
Firstly, when you share someone else's story as a direct message (DM), the original poster does not receive a direct notification that their story has been shared. However, they can infer that sharing might have occurred if they notice an increase in viewership or receive replies from users who wouldn't normally view their story.
Story Insights are available to users with a business or creator account on Instagram. These insights provide detailed analytics about the reach and engagement of their stories, including how many times their stories have been forwarded, but do not specify who forwarded them. Therefore, while a user can see the number of times their story has been shared, they cannot see the specific individuals who shared it.
It's important to note that Instagram's privacy settings allow users to hide their stories from specific people and to control who can reply or share their stories. Users concerned about privacy should review these settings to ensure they align with their preferences.
In conclusion, while Instagram provides some level of insight into how stories are interacted with, it does not compromise individual user privacy by revealing the identities of those who share stories. This balance allows for both engagement tracking by content creators and privacy for users engaging with the content.

Is it possible for a user to know if their Instagram Story has been sent to someone else by a viewer?
As of my last update, Instagram does not notify users if their Story has been sent to someone else by a viewer. The platform offers no feature that directly alerts you when your content is shared through direct messages. However, you can see who viewed your Story, but not the actions they take with it afterward.
Can account holders track the reach or spread of their Instagram Stories through indirect shares?
Yes, account holders with a business or creator account on Instagram can track the reach and spread of their Stories through a feature called Insights. However, they can only see the total number of times their story has been forwarded, but not who has forwarded it or to whom. Direct interactions like replies and sticker interactions are also tracked, but indirect shares (such as screenshots or recordings) cannot be tracked by Instagram Insights.
